The Swiss legal frame for SME chart of accounts

In Switzerland, the duty to keep accounts stems from art. 957 ff. of the Code of Obligations. Legal entities (Sàrl, SA) and sole proprietorships with at least CHF 500,000 in revenue keep full accounts: balance sheet, income statement and notes. Below that threshold, a simplified record of income, expenses and assets is sufficient.

The annual accounts (art. 958 CO) consist of the balance sheet, the income statement and the notes; they must be drawn up within six months of the year-end so the general meeting can approve them. A delay here cascades into the tax return and the final social insurance settlements.

A well-structured SME chart of accounts

The test of a good chart of accounts is a single question: can the owner find the margins in three clicks? If not, the chart serves the tax office but not the business — even in Altbüron.

Standard numbering also enables automation: stable posting rules (same supplier, same account) make data entry predictable and the audit faster. Avoid changing the chart of accounts mid-year — migrate at the closing date, with a documented mapping table.

Effective VAT method or net tax rate: how to choose?

The effective method deducts actual input VAT and files quarterly; the net tax rate method applies a flat industry rate to turnover, semi-annually, with no separate input VAT deduction. The flat rate suits low-cost structures; as investments grow, the effective method usually wins again. The choice rests on the company's own figures, in Altbüron as anywhere.

Do you need a fiduciary for SME chart of accounts, or can you do it yourself?

Both are defensible. Below CHF 500,000 of revenue, a sole proprietorship may keep simplified accounts itself. As soon as payroll, VAT and a closing with tax stakes are involved, professional support prevents mistakes that cost more than the fees.
